Abstract

The choice of effective directions of scientific and technological progress for a prospective period (projected or planned) is based on the consideration of various options for the development of the industry (enterprise) on this or that criterion of efficiency, i.e., to achieve a given goal with the least expenditure of resources or maximum economic efficiency.
